Construction accident involving 200-pound tire kills worker
A construction worker was killed when he was struck by a 200-pound tire that had come loose from a tanker truck carrying flammable liquids.
The victim was 52-year-old J. Pedro Garcia, a state contract road crew worker.

After losing the first tire, and after striking the other vehicles, the truck continued driving for about a half a mile. A second wheel then came off and hit Garcia.
Garcia was flown by ambulance to an area hospital where he later died from his injuries.
The truck company for which the driver worked, Safety-Kleen, is cooperating with police in the ongoing investigation.
